oracle的rac集群詳解,什么是Oracle RAC集群
瀏覽量: 次 發布日期:2024-03-03 12:57:21
什么是Oracle RAC集群

Oracle RAC(Real Applicaio Clusers)是一種高可用性和可擴展性的數據庫解決方案。它利用多個服務器共享存儲和處理能力,使得數據庫能夠快速地擴展。RAC集群可以將多個節點組成一個共享數據庫,所有節點共享同一個物理存儲和網絡連接。當其中任何一個節點出現故障時,其他節點可以接管它的工作并繼續提供服務。
Oracle RAC集群的優勢

Oracle RAC集群有以下幾個優勢:。
- 。
- 高可用性:RAC集群可以通過節點間的故障轉移保證系統的高可用性。 。
- 可擴展性:RAC集群可以隨著業務的增長進行擴展,而不需要停機。 。
- 負載均衡:RAC集群可以將負載均衡在多個節點之間,提高系統的性能。 。
- 數據共享:RAC集群可以實現數據共享,提高數據的可訪問性和一致性。 。
Oracle RAC集群的架構

Oracle RAC集群的架構包括以下幾個組件:。
- 。
- 集群節點:集群中的每個節點都運行著Oracle數據庫實例,可以訪問共享存儲。 。
- 共享存儲:共享存儲是集群中所有節點共享的存儲介質,包括硬盤陣列、SA等。 。
- 集群網絡:集群網絡是所有節點之間通信的網絡,包括心跳網絡和數據網絡。 。
- 集群軟件:集群軟件是Oracle提供的專門用于管理集群的軟件,包括Cluserware和Grid Ifrasrucure。 。
Oracle RAC集群的部署

Oracle RAC集群的部署有以下幾個步驟:。
- 。
- 規劃集群:確定集群的規模、節點數量、共享存儲類型等。 。
- 安裝集群軟件:安裝Cluserware和Grid Ifrasrucure。 。
- 創建共享存儲:創建共享存儲,并配置網絡存儲協議(如iSCSI、FC等)。 。
- 安裝數據庫軟件:在每個節點上安裝Oracle數據庫軟件。 。
- 創建數據庫:創建RAC數據庫,包括創建實例、配置監聽器、創建服務等。 。
- 測試集群:進行集群測試,包括故障轉移測試、性能測試等。 。
Oracle RAC集群的管理

Oracle RAC集群的管理包括以下幾個方面:。
- 。
- 節點管理:包括節點的添加、刪除、啟動和停止等。 。
- 共享存儲管理:包括共享存儲的創建、擴展和刪除等。 。
- 實例管理:包括實例的啟動、停止和重啟等。 。
- 故障轉移管理:包括故障轉移的測試和故障節點的恢復等。 。
- 性能管理:包括性能監控和調優等。 。
Oracle RAC集群是一種高可用性和可擴展性的數據庫解決方案,可以提高數據庫的性能和可靠性。RAC集群的部署和管理需要一定的技術和經驗,但是在規劃和實施過程中遵循最佳實踐可以有效地減少風險和提高成功率。
標簽:Oracle、RAC、集群、高可用性、可擴展性、負載均衡、數據共享、架構、部署、管理、性能監控、調優"。